Abstract

The ionic behaviors of various kinds of developing agents in aqueous solution were surveyed by the method of paper electrophoresis. The apparent values of mobility were corrected by those of H2O2 under the same condition.
Hydroquinone and 1-phenyl-3-pyrazolidone showed always the negative mobility, whether the solution contains Na2SO3 or not, in the range of pH 3-13.
Developing agents having -NH2 group showed in the solution not containing Na2SO3, the positive mobility in the range of pH less than 9, and the negative mobility in pH greater than 11. About 9-11 were the isoelectric points. In the solution containing Na2SO3, these points were located in the lower range of pH.
